I will say, Titans continues to defy my expectations in more than one way, but still has some work to do before it can really break out. With "Hawk and Dove", my hopes are even higher. This episode did an excellent job of showcasing the duo, both in action and out. Their on-going relationship drama and understandable struggle with fighting crime was felt and added a layers to them. Their costumes also deserve a shoutout for being particularly accurate. Robin (Brenton Thwaites) and Rachel (Teagan Croft) continued their journey, though I felt as if that storyline never measured up in terms of pacing. As for Starfire (Anna Diop) and Beastboy (Ryan Potter), there was no sign of either, pushing their team-up even more down the line. A major complaint would be the fighting. Yes, it is bloody and brutal (which is a good thing), but almost every action set-piece is a dimly lit clumsily edited piece of storytelling with very obvious CG blood effects. That needs work. Also, given that this is a mature show, I would expect slightly smarter dialogue. I'm not at all against throwing the f-word out there for realism, but making the script a little more conscious would always help. "Hawk and Dove" shaped up nicely, but its attempt to criss-cross character arc's and failed attempts at gritty action undermine its otherwise stellar portrayal of the titular superhero team.
